SAWS previously burned off the biosolids using flares, so the new recycling plan represents a major turning point for the public utility owned by the city of San Antonio. The biosolids are reused and composted for landscaping, gardening, and other agricultural purposes. And 115 million gallons of recycled water are generated to supply parks, riverfronts, golf courses, and other public real estate.
